JavaScript string slice() metóda sa používa na načítanie časti reťazca a vracia nový reťazec. Na získanie časti reťazca bolo potrebné zadať číslo indexu ako počiatočný a koncový parameter. Index začína od 0.
Táto metóda nám umožňuje odovzdať záporné číslo ako index. V takom prípade metóda začne načítavať od konca reťazca. Nerobí žiadnu zmenu v pôvodnom reťazci.
Syntax
Metóda slice() je reprezentovaná nasledujúcou syntaxou:
string.slice(start,end)
Parameter
začať - Predstavuje polohu reťazca, odkiaľ začína načítanie.
koniec - Je to voliteľné. Predstavuje polohu, do ktorej sa reťazec doťahuje. Inými slovami, koncový parameter nie je zahrnutý.
Návrat
Časť šnúrky
Príklad metódy JavaScript String slice().
Pozrime sa na niekoľko jednoduchých príkladov metódy slice().
Príklad 1
Tu vytlačíme časť reťazca odovzdaním počiatočného a koncového indexu.
var str = 'Javatpoint'; document.writeln(str.slice(2,5));Vyskúšajte to
Výkon:
vat
Príklad 2
Tu poskytneme iba počiatočný index. V takom prípade metóda načíta reťazec až po jeho dĺžku.
var str = 'Javatpoint'; document.writeln(str.slice(0));Vyskúšajte to
Výkon:
Javatpoint
Príklad 3
Toto je ďalší príklad, kde uvádzame iba počiatočný index.
var str = 'Javatpoint'; document.writeln(str.slice(4));Vyskúšajte to
Výkon:
tpoint
Príklad 4
V tomto príklade uvedieme záporné číslo ako index. V takom prípade metóda začne načítavať od konca reťazca.
var str = 'Javatpoint'; document.writeln(str.slice(-5));Vyskúšajte to
Výkon:
point
Príklad 5
V tomto príklade uvedieme záporné číslo ako počiatočný a koncový index. V takom prípade metóda začne načítavať od konca reťazca.
var str = 'Javatpoint'; document.writeln(str.slice(-5,-1));Vyskúšajte to
Výkon:
poin